当前位置:   article > 正文

使用docker部署postgreSQL数据库_docker pgsql

docker pgsql


前言

随着docker的广泛应用,为了提供便利的管理,PostgreSQL数据库也支持docker的安装方式。下面详细介绍docker安装PostgreSQL数据库的方法。

一、下载PostgreSQL数据库的docker镜像

1、查看下载数据库镜像命令
访问dockerhub官网:https://registry.hub.docker.com/ 地址,下载指定版本的postgresql数据库。
在这里插入图片描述
2、执行下载命令
在安装有docker并且可以上网的服务器上执行以下命令:

docker pull postgres:10.12
  • 1

在这里插入图片描述

二、导出镜像

# 查看下载的镜像
docker images
  • 1
  • 2

在这里插入图片描述

# 导出镜像
docker save postgres:10.12 > postgres.tar
  • 1
  • 2

在这里插入图片描述
当前目录下会生成postgres10.12.tar文件

三、导入镜像

将postgres.tar文件拷贝至其他服务器(如果是离线环境)

# 导入镜像:
docker load < postgres.tar
  • 1
  • 2

四、镜像转为容器

docker run -d --restart=always --name postgres -v /opt/pgsql/data:/var/lib/postgresql/data -e POSTGRES_PASSWORD=postgres*5432 -p 5432:5432 postgres:10.12
  • 1

总结

使用docker部署数据库确实很方便,但就目前看来,由于某些原因的限制(具体原因网上查询),生产环境不建议使用docker部署。

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/羊村懒王/article/detail/464677
推荐阅读
相关标签
  

闽ICP备14008679号